No RSVP

I need help. There are several people on my fiance's side that have not sent back or gone online to RSVP.  His mother has said that the guest who have not responded are coming. I told her that they still need to RSVP. In a way I'm upset because they were given ample time to respond. Am I acting to harsh by asking that they RSVP in one of the manners that we provided for them?

  • I think you should make a list of the people who have not RSVP'd from your side and from his.  Once the RSVP date passes, give him his list of people and tell him to start calling to find out if they're coming and you'll do that same with yours.  

    It's nothing to get upset about.  It happens all the time.  Just because you sent a formal invitation, does not mean that people are going to respond the way you want them to. 
  • This isn't unusual. There always seem to be at least a few missing RSVPs when it comes to weddings.

    Just call the people who haven't yet replied (as PP said, be sure to wait until after the RSVP deadline), and ascertain whether or not they will be attending.
